One brand that stands out for producing high-quality, budget-friendly headphones is Audio-Technica. Specifically, the Audio-Technica ATH-M30x Professional Studio Monitor Headphones are a perfect example of affordable but outstanding monitoring headphones. These headphones highlight exceptional sound clarity and profound mid-range definition, making them ideal for studio monitoring and mixing. They offer comfortable design features like a single-side cable exit and a professional-grade earpad and headband material. At a price point under $70, the ATH-M30x offers unmatched performance in the budget category.

Another excellent choice is the Sony MDR7506 Professional Large Diaphragm Headphone. These are legendary in the audio industry and have been a high-rated choice for audio professionals since their release in 1991. The MDR7506 offers a highly detailed, flat response across the entire audio spectrum, making it perfect for monitoring in studios, broadcast stations, and computer workstations. Even though the MDR7506 is a tad more expensive than the ATH-M30x, they’re still affordable with a price under $100.

For those looking for an option under $50, the Tascam TH-02 Closed Back Studio Headphones are worth considering. These headphones have marked their spot in the best budget headphone listings with their clean sound, rich bass response, and comfortable fit. Despite their low price, the TH-02 offers excellent build quality, superior comfort, and audio performance that rivals that of more expensive models.

Stepping into the mid-range budget category, beyerdynamic’s DT 770 PRO can be highlighted as a great pair of monitoring headphones under $200. With an established reputation in the professional audio community, the DT 770 PRO provides superb sound quality, robust build, and unparalleled comfort. These headphones are known for their detailed sound reproduction with balanced lows, mids, and highs, resulting in professional mixes. Add into the equation a solid design that will withstand the rigors of daily studio use, and you have a standout set of headphones that deliver professional-grade audio without draining your wallet.

A slightly more affordable mid-range contender is the Sennheiser HD 280 Pro. Around the price range of $100, these headphones are a terrific choice for individuals and professionals looking for excellent sound reproduction at a more reasonable cost. They provide high ambient noise attenuation, accurate linear sound reproduction, and extended frequency response that ensures every detail in the audio can be heard. Their ergonomic design with comfortable, around-the-ear pads allows for extended usage without causing discomfort.

Lastly, for those willing to tip the higher end of the budget spectrum around $200, the Shure SRH840 Professional Monitoring Headphones offer unmatched detail and overall sound quality. They come with a precisely tailored frequency response that delivers rich bass, clear mid-range, and extended highs. These headphones were designed for professional audio engineers and musicians, but their detailed sound quality and comfortable design make them a great option for any serious listener.

It’s also necessary to notice that while these headphones are excellent for monitoring applications, they aren’t necessarily the best choice for casual, everyday listening. Monitoring headphones are designed to make mixing decisions based on clear and detailed sound representation. They provide flat frequency response, whereas commercial headphones are often engineered to favor certain frequency spectrums to enhance the listening experience.

When considering the purchase of monitoring headphones, it’s also crucial to look into their impedance. Headphones with lower impedance require less power to deliver high audio levels, while headphones with higher impedance require more power.
